The Central Bank of Comoros absorbed KMF 8 billion from the money market through a competitive auction of term deposits, effective Sept. 18, as part of its monetary policy operations. The bank received two bids from two institutions totaling KMF 8 billion, well below the KMF 15 billion absorption ceiling, and accepted the full amount. The accepted bids carried a weighted average rate of 1.96% and a marginal rate of 2.00%.
